Cedar City, Utah is a beautiful city located in the heart of Southern Utah. It is known for its proximity to many national parks and monuments, including Bryce Canyon National Park, Zion National Park, and Cedar Breaks National Monument. Glacier National Park in northwest Montana is known for its stunning scenery, plentiful wildlife, and rewarding hikes. Red Canyon Slot (aka Peek-A-Boo Canyon) is a gorgeous place to see and can be reached in multiple ways. Are you visiting Rocky Mountain National Park but haven’t secured a timed-entry reservation? Can you still visit the park? Timed-entry reservations are not absolutely necessary to get into Rocky Mountain National Park, even during the peak visitation months of July through October.
